LOST Local Workers
A car accident could result in you losing your job, which can lead to financial ruin. A lot of people are struggling to get by without a source of income. Fortunately, the victims of car accidents could be able recover lost wages by filing a vehicle accident compensation claim.
To be eligible to receive an amount for lost wages it is necessary to submit supporting documents. These documents should prove that your injuries hindered you from working. This should include doctor's reports or medical records that prove that you were in a position to work because of the accident. You'll also need to provide pay receipts, W2 forms and tax returns showing the hours you did not work. work.
The total amount of your injuries can be calculated by adding the hours you have missed to your hourly wage. If you earn $15 an hour and miss five consecutive days due to your accident, the total amount of damage will be $600.
The calculation of lost wages for salaried workers is easier: Divide your earnings by the number of weekday work hours in one year, and then convert that into an hourly wage. It is necessary to include overtime if you are able to demonstrate that you worked overtime.
You could be eligible for short-term disability benefits depending on the severity and extent of your injuries. These benefits can help to pay for some of your lost wages until your rehabilitation is complete. You can also request reimbursement for paid vacation or sick days you have taken in the aftermath of the accident that injured you in your car.
Talking to a car accident lawyer can help you estimate your damages and get proof of the loss of wages. This can be done through a letter from your employer, a doctor's note, or other proof of your earnings and earnings from the most recent paychecks.

The two most painful aspects of life are pain and suffering.
Injuries from car accidents can cause physical discomfort, but they may also affect your mental health. These injuries can make it difficult to enjoy the things that previously brought you happiness. While it may be difficult to quantify, they are still part of your compensation.
If you have incurred an injury in a car accident, you may be eligible to claim for compensation to pay for medical expenses, lost wages, and other financial expenses. These are the most commonly claimed kinds of damages that can be claimed in a personal injury lawsuit however, you may also file a claim for suffering and pain.
In order to calculate pain and suffering damages, you'll need to make an inventory of your losses. This includes everything from the time you had to stop work to the pain you experience daily. Ask your family and friends to document the changes you have experienced in your life after the crash. To prove your claim, utilize photographs of your injuries and your home.
You can also request doctors to give you their assessments of your injury. These reports will help you determine whether your injuries are long-lasting and how they've changed your life quality. You can also talk to a psychologist or other professional who can assess your emotional state and discuss how your injuries affected your life.
Once you've got an idea of the amount of medical bills, lost wages, and property damage then you can begin to calculate the total cost of your economic losses. This includes all medical expenses you have incurred, and travel expenses that result from doctor visits, and any other related expenses.
Then, multiply this number by an additional multiplier. The multiplier typically ranges between 1.5 to 5. The degree of your injury will affect the multiplier.
The higher the multiplier, you'll be able to receive more for the pain and suffering you have endured. Insurance companies usually strive to pay as little as they can for victims of accidents.
